Abstract:

With the spread of multidrug-resistant or extensively drug resistant pathogens and the lack of new antibiotics,many old antibiotics,such as fosfomycin and polymyxin,are reused for anti-infection treatment in clinic. Fosfomycin has a unique mechanism against Gram-positive and Gram-negative bacteria. Cross-resistance is not common. This review mainly focuses on drug resistance mechanism to fosfomycin,such as drug resistance caused by murA mutations,mutations in the chromosomal genes encoding fosfomycin transporters,acquisition of plasmid-encoded genes encoding fosfomycin-modifying enzymes and hetero-resistance to fosfomycin.
